Japanese Prime Minister Shigeru Ishiba is watching the Strait of Hormuz with "utmost vigilance"

Shigeru Ishiba, Japan's prime minister, said he was watching Iran's possible closure of the Strait of Hormuz with "the utmost vigilance", saying it would severely affect Japan's energy supply, according to the Global Times, citing the Associated Press. Japan's energy sources are highly dependent on oil imports from the Middle East. Mr. Ishiba had planned to discuss the issue during the upcoming Nato summit, but Japanese government officials said he had cancelled the trip.
